What Does Landscaping Service Include in Laurinburg?

For homeowners here, landscaping service is more than just mowing the grass. It’s a full range of care to keep your property safe, beautiful, and healthy year-round. Think of it as having a trusted partner for your outdoor space.

  • Lawn Care & Maintenance: Regular mowing, fertilizing, weed control, and aeration to keep your turf green and thick.
  • Landscape Design & Planting: Creating beautiful gardens with plants that love Laurinburg’s heat and humidity, like azaleas, crepe myrtles, and hardy centipede grass.
  • Irrigation Installation & Repair: Installing efficient sprinkler systems and fixing leaks that waste water and drown your plants.
  • Hardscaping: Building patios, walkways, and retaining walls with materials that withstand our seasonal rains.
  • Tree Trimming & Emergency Removal: Safely caring for or removing our area’s many pines and hardwoods.
  • Drainage & Grading Solutions: Fixing soggy yards and protecting your home’s foundation from water damage.
  • Seasonal Cleanups: Clearing fallen leaves in autumn, prepping beds in spring, and handling storm debris after bad weather.

Routine lawn care in Laurinburg keeps things looking good, while emergency services handle sudden, dangerous problems.

When Is a Landscaping Problem an Emergency?

Not every yard issue needs a panic call. But some situations are true emergencies that threaten your safety or your home. Here’s when to pick up the phone immediately:

  • A large tree or major limb has fallen and is blocking a driveway, lying on a structure, or has pulled down power lines.
  • Fast-moving water is eroding soil and threatening to undermine your home’s foundation, driveway, or septic system.
  • Severe flooding is creating standing water that could damage utilities or cause a health hazard.
  • You see exposed utility lines after a storm (call the utility company first!).
  • A large tree is leaning dangerously after heavy winds or ice.

Safety always comes first. If a large limb is on a power line, do not approach it. Call your utility provider and then a professional for cleanup.

How Laurinburg’s Climate and Soil Shape Your Landscape

Our work in your yard starts with understanding Laurinburg’s environment. Our summers are hot and humid, which is great for growing but can stress plants without proper care. Our heavy spring and summer thunderstorms can dump a lot of rain quickly, testing your yard’s drainage.

Many local soils have a lot of sand or clay. Sandy soil drains fast but doesn’t hold nutrients well. Clay soil holds water, leading to puddles and root rot if not managed. In older neighborhoods like near Main Street or the UNC Pembroke area, you’ll find mature trees with vast root systems. In newer developments, yards might be smaller but still need smart landscape design Laurinburg residents can enjoy for years.

Understanding Costs for Landscaping in Laurinburg

We believe in clear, upfront pricing. Costs depend on the job's size, materials, and urgency. Here’s a breakdown:

  • Emergency Call-Out/After-Hours Fee: For urgent, after-hours responses, there is typically a premium fee for rapid mobilization and overtime labor. This is common in the industry.
  • Labor: Priced by the hour for services like cleanup or by a flat project rate for installations.
  • Materials: Sod, mulch, plants, stone, and pavers add to the project cost.
  • Equipment: Specialized jobs like large tree removal Laurinburg may need a chipper or crane, which has a fee.
  • Disposal: Hauling away old plants, stumps, or construction debris.
  • Permits: Some hardscaping Laurinburg projects or tree removals may require a city permit.

Based on local industry averages, here are example cost ranges for common projects:

  • Emergency Fallen Small Tree Removal: For a crew to cut, chip, and remove a downed tree (up to ~20 inches diameter): $200 – $800.
  • Large Tree Removal with Crane/Permit: For a large, hazardous tree requiring special equipment: $1,200 – $5,000+.
  • Drainage Correction (French Drain): To redirect water from a problematic area: $1,000 – $4,000, depending on length and complexity.
  • New Sod Installation: For an average-sized Laurinburg yard: $1,000 – $3,000 (materials + labor).
  • Irrigation Repair: Service call/diagnostic: $75 – $150. Repair cost: $100 – $800+ depending on the issue.

Emergency visits cost more because they require immediate response, often outside normal business hours.

Safety Checklist: What to Do Until Help Arrives

If you have a landscaping emergency, stay calm and follow these steps:

  • Keep all people and pets far away from the hazard area.
  • If you see downed power lines, stay back and call your utility company immediately. Do not touch them.
  • Take photos of the damage for your insurance company.
  • Move vehicles away from fallen trees or flooding zones.
  • If a broken pipe is causing flooding, shut off your irrigation main valve.
  • Secure any loose patio furniture or objects that could blow away.

Important Warning: Do not try to remove large trees or limbs yourself. It’s extremely dangerous. Always call licensed professionals. And remember to call 811 before you dig for any project.

Local Permits and Working with Utilities

In Laurinburg and Scotland County, some projects need official okay. While you should always check with the City of Laurinburg Planning Department or Scotland County for the latest rules, here are common needs:

  • Tree Removal Permits: May be required for removing large or protected trees, especially in certain neighborhoods or near streets.
  • Grading/Drainage Permits: Often needed for significant earth-moving or work near waterways.
  • HOA Rules: Many subdivisions and condos have rules about visible changes to landscaping.
  • Construction Permits: Usually required for building large retaining walls or patios.

A good landscaping contractor will help you understand and manage these requirements.

Choosing the Right Landscaping Contractor in Laurinburg

Your yard is a big investment. Choose a partner you can trust. Look for:

  • License & Insurance: Proof of general liability and workers' compensation insurance.
  • Local References & Photos: Ask for examples of past work in the Laurinburg area.
  • Transparent Estimates: A detailed, written quote that breaks down labor, materials, and other fees.
  • Clear Terms: Understand who handles cleanup, disposal, and any permits.

Ask potential contractors about their response time for emergencies, their plan for securing permits, and their payment schedule.
